Ticket DRIFT-state: Open

Grellex build agents have drifted from the pinning policy again — three transitive deps floated past their locked versions last week. Reviewer: please block any PR that edits the lockfile without a pin-exception note. Root cause is the resolver config on agents 4–9. To bring them back into compliance, reset each agent's config to the following values.

config for yahof-tajop:
zorath:
  pin: 7493
  metrics_host: metrics.zorath.tolvaqsys.internal
  tenant: praiel
  seal: seal_fd9cd4f1

Runbook section 7.2: The Kestrelline VX-4 survey drone has been returned from the Ambermoor test range for scheduled rotor and gimbal servicing. Dispatch desk must verify the battery packs are discharged below transport threshold, confirm the padded case is latched at all four points, and attach the servicing docket supplied by Farrow Aeroworks. The unit travels as a single declared item; do not consolidate with other freight. Before release, apply the courier hand-over instruction stated on the following line.

drop instructions, kahip-yahig: the aldion rusion courier leaves the holius oliath tamion ledger at gate 7743 under passcode 254881

Quarterly planning note — sales leads, Brimvale Software. The new Meridian tier launches in Q2 at a 30% premium over Standard, bundling the Callowfen analytics suite and priority onboarding. Target: 400 upgrades by quarter-end, concentrated in the Estvale and Dunmorrow territories. Commission accelerators apply above 110% of quota. Pricing collateral ships next week. The confidential note on associated business plans follows directly below.

confidential, bawip-fahap: Gross margin on Ulaael came in at 5 percent against a plan of 10 percent. Only 5 of the 100 pilot accounts renewed Ulaael, so a churn review is set for July 1.

Subject: DR drill recap needed — Turnstile Counter

Hi,

Friday we're running the disaster-recovery drill for the GateTally turnstile counter at Marrowfield Stadium. We'll drop the primary counting service mid-simulation and restore from the encrypted ledger backup. As security reviewer, please observe the restore and flag anything sketchy in the audit trail. Decrypting the ledger backup requires the passphrase below.

recovery phrase for fahof-fawip: casael-fenael-wenix